Bring bright, energy-efficient lighting to your DIY projects with the YSU-L120 LED Light Kit. Designed for sustainability and performance, this kit offers long-lasting light with minimal energy consumption, making it a perfect choice for eco-conscious DIY enthusiasts.

 

Parameters

Model: YSU-L120

Lampshade Outer Diameter: 80 mm

Height (including lamp holder): 130 mm

Power: 6W

Voltage: 85–277V AC

Luminous Flux: 280–320 LM

Lampshade Color: Transparent

Material:

  • PBT flame-retardant shell: High temperature resistant and anti-aging
  • PC lampshade: Durable and protective

  

Features

  • High Efficiency and Energy-saving:

    • At the same brightness level, an LED bulb consumes only 1 kWh after 1,000 hours of use.
    • In comparison, an incandescent bulb consumes 1 kWh in just 17 hours, and a traditional energy-saving lamp consumes 1 kWh after 100 hours.
  • Extra-long Lifespan:

    • The theoretical lifespan of up to 100,000 hours.
    • Traditional energy-saving lamps typically last 6,000 hours, and incandescent bulbs last 1,000 hours.
  • Healthy Lighting:

    • LED lights emit no ultraviolet (UV) or infrared (IR) radiation, ensuring no harmful exposure.
    • In contrast, traditional energy-saving lamps and incandescent bulbs emit UV and IR rays.
  • Eco-friendly:

    • LED bulbs contain no mercury, lead, or other harmful elements, making them easy to recycle without generating electromagnetic interference.
    • Traditional lamps contain mercury and lead, and energy-saving lamps use electronic ballasts that can cause electromagnetic interference.
  • Eye Protection:

    • LED bulbs are DC-driven, with no flickering, reducing eye strain.
    • Conventional bulbs are AC-driven, which results in flickering.
  • High Light Efficiency with Minimal Heat:

    • LEDs convert 90% of electrical energy into visible light.
    • In contrast, incandescent bulbs convert 80% of energy into heat, with only 20% becoming visible light.
  • High Safety Factor:

    • LED bulbs require low voltage and current, generate less heat, and pose no safety hazards.
